First off, a few facts:
- C&D material usually contains between 3-7% ferrous metals.
- By picking the bigger pieces from the ground you usually recover less than half of this valuable, recyclable and sellable material.
- This leaves about 50lbs of scrap metal per ton of C&D material that literally goes to waste.
- Together with the rest, this gets hauled to the landfill, takes up container/ truck space, and you get charged the regular tipping fee for its weight for every load.
